The Truth Will Set You Free
You’ve probably heard the saying “The truth shall set you free.” (In fact, it came from the Bible!) It means healing begins when we stop pretending and start opening up to others. God works through confession and community to bring us freedom from the things that weigh us down and hold us back.
We weren't designed to go through life alone. When we open up about our struggles and let others in, we invite God’s healing into our lives. Admitting weakness isn’t failure. It’s a step toward freedom.
